First class of Civilian Police graduate from local academy

The first class of the Carson City Civilian Police Academy graduated July 15 after completing a 10-week course.

Conducted by Sheriff Ken Furlong, Chief Rick Keema, Lt. Ken Sandage, Sgt. Ron John and others, students were introduced to the Sheriff's Department's mission and the many duties the men and women of that office accomplish every day to assist the people of Carson City.

Graduates of these classes will have the opportunity to volunteer with the sheriff's department.
